What's referred to as the "going and coming regulation" suggests that regular day traveling, driving to and from the office, is not covered by workers' comp in the majority of states. If a crash happens during such traveling and an employee is injured, he or she would not be compensated for those injuries.
This consists of workers running an errand for their company, like coming by the article office, leaving documentation with a customer or grabbing a cake for a business party, unless the staff member drifted for their own duty or benefit. The most usual areas for staff member injuries outside the office are pathways, walkways and car park.
Employees' settlement will certainly cover injuries that happen within the training course and range of work. If a worker is wounded outside the program and range of their employement and is incapable to work while they recover, they might be eligible for Family Medical Leave Act (12 weeks of unsettled leave), short-term impairment or long-term impairment.
Some business may be able to use alternate obligations while the worker recuperates. Speak to your boss or HR agent to comprehend your options.

Since so several mishaps and injuries occur at the work environment or while a person is acting upon part of their employer, the inquiry frequently emerges regarding the distinction in between a workers compensation and an accident insurance claim under The golden state regulation.
If an employee endures an "commercial injury", he or she might be entitled to receive advantages for that injury or injuries through the California workers compensation system. An "commercial injury" is an injury endured throughout the training course and extent of their employment (i.e. while doing a task for their company or at their company's direction).
It is not just feasible yet, occurs much more frequently than one could believe. There are several usual scenarios where a person might be injured on duty yet, the injury may be caused by the carelessness of an individual or entity not directly linked with their company. These scenarios include the following:Malfunctioning items including industrial equipment not made by the employer.Car mishapsor truck mishaps or hefty devices problems with forklifts or similar vehicles, when triggered by a person not connected with the company even if it takes place while the worker is functioning, qualifies the injured person to both workers compensation benefits from their company and a complete accident insurance claim versus the at-fault motorist or their employer.

The general guideline with occupational automobile accidents is that your employer needs to cover your clinical costs after an accident unless you were driving to or from work. This concept is referred to as the Going and Coming Rule. This suggests you normally can not claim employees' payment benefits if the auto mishap occurred throughout your day-to-day commute to or from your job.
As long as the mishap happened on business home or as component of a job-related job, you ought to qualify for employees' payment advantages. Any kind of medical expenses connected to your injuries in a cars and truck accident while on the job need to be fully covered by employees' compensation. If you miss out on work due to your injuries, the employees' compensation wage-replacement benefits will certainly cover up to two-thirds of your typical once a week earnings, as established by state legislation.
Independent service providers (yet understand that lots of companies try to improperly classify employees as independent service providers) Casual workers Agricultural employees Railroad employees Federal federal government workers functioning in the state Some owner-operator vehicle drivers In South Carolina, workers' payment is a no-fault benefit. This suggests that it does not matter that created the automobile crash, as long as it happened during a work-related job or on business home.
An exception to this regulation is if you were hindered by medications or alcohol when the accident happened and this intoxication was the proximate source of the accident - Shadow Hills Work Injury Lawyers. The easiest means to determine the difference in between the classifications is to determine how lengthy it took the medical problem to occur. If the condition took place in the training course of, the problem is an injury. Examples: cut finger; tripped and dropped; struck by forklift, and so on. Sometimes the reported condition might not seem like an injury, such as psychological stress or back strain.
If the problem occurred because of occasions in, the problem is a job-related condition. Examples: back strain from dumping vehicles for the previous two weeks; carpal tunnel from everyday use of computer key-board, etc. You may be enduring a reoccurrence of a previous injury or illness and may wish to submit for advantages under the previous insurance claim utilizing Type CA-2a, Notice of Recurrence.
Despite the group of the medical condition, you need to determine whether you require instant healthcare. If prompt treatment is called for, make setups to visit the local health treatment center or to your exclusive health treatment carrier. You can ask your supervisor for assistance in making your transport arrangements, or in calling for a rescue.
Your supervisor ought to finish page 1 of Form CA-16 and provide it to you for your going to doctors information. You must provide this form to your going to medical professional and demand that they complete web page 2 of the kind and forward it to the OWCP. Since it is harder to show that work-related conditions or injuries that are not recent were triggered at job, a form that guarantees payment for something that might not be the government's obligation would certainly not be suitable.
It is suggested that you take with you a type to offer to the going to medical professional. This type offers your supervisor and OWCP with acting clinical reports containing info regarding your capacity to return to any type of type of work. Effective October 1, 2012, asserts for workers' compensation need to be submitted digitally using the Employees' Compensation Workflow and Administration Site (ECOMP).
You should also contact your Employees' Payment Specialist for guidance before getting started with ECOMP. You need to report all occupational problems to your supervisor and file the Kind CA-1 or Type CA-2, also if there is no lost time or clinical cost.
In several instances, a few of the blocks on Types CA-1 and CA-2 will not relate to your circumstance. Instead of leave them empty (which will certainly lead to them being returned to you and delaying your case), indicate not suitable or "N/A". All records essential to your workers' compensation should be electronically uploaded and sent throughout the ECOMP initiation of the insurance claim.
